FC Barcelona, under the management of Hansi Flick, has set its sights on Khvicha Kvaratskhelia as the main candidate to strengthen their attack in the summer transfer market. The Georgian player, currently a standout figure at Napoli, leads the list of options due to his youth, talent, and a more affordable cost compared to other names on the Blaugrana's radar.
At just 23 years old, Kvaratskhelia has dazzled in Serie A since joining Napoli, showcasing a blend of speed, dribbling, and vision that have positioned him as one of the most promising wingers in Europe. Despite his potential price tag of around 80 million euros, the Georgian seems to be a more feasible option compared to alternatives like Rafael Leao, whose cost and contractual situation with AC Milan complicate a potential transfer.

Barcelona's financial context remains a challenge, with salary limits restricting the club's investment capacity. Nevertheless, Kvaratskhelia's qualities and willingness to negotiate reasonable salary terms make him an appealing target. Additionally, the player has shown a profile that would fit perfectly into Flick's system, who is seeking to bolster the left side of the attack with a young and versatile figure.
Although Nico Williams is still a considered option, the demands for his signing and competition from other clubs hinder his potential arrival at Camp Nou. This positions Kvaratskhelia as a top alternative to revitalize the Blaugrana's attack, in a move that could mark a significant change in the squad looking ahead to the next season.
